#b72127 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b72127 is composed of 71.8% red, 12.9%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82% magenta, 78.7%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 357.6 degrees, a saturation of 69.4% and a lightness of 42.4%. #b72127 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ff424e with #6f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#b72127 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b72127 has RGB values of R:183, G:33, B:39 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.82, Y:0.79,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 12001575.

Shades and Tints of #b72127
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fcefef is the lightest one.

Tones of #b72127
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6c6c is the less saturated color, while #d00810 is the most saturated one.
